Explanation

Option of InterStim refers to a medical treatment option for people who have problems controlling their bladder or bowels. It involves a small device, similar to a pacemaker, which is implanted under the skin. This device sends mild electrical pulses to the nerves that control the bladder or bowels, helping to regulate their function. It's often considered when other treatments have not been successful.
